You can do full time mba or part time mba
Part time mba requires work experience
you can appear for any entrance exam like CAT CMAT CET NMAT SNAP for getting admission in full time mba colleges
entrance exam depends upon colleges lke IIM requires CAT
there are various specialisations
Finance HR Marketing Operations would be most suitable
Other are general management, business management ,logsitics,supply chain
Fees of mba starts from 1.2 lakhs per year for full time
part time fees must be lower

Automobile at bachelor's level is not offered as such,instead its mechanical engineering with which you may go for your master's in automotive. Here are the few universities in which Bachelors program in Mechanical Engineering are available as English taught programs.
1. Karlsuhe Institute of Technology
BSc Mechanical Engineering
2. FH Aachen - University of Applied sciences
Bachelor of Mechanical Engineering
3. Rhine-Waal University of Applied Sciences
Bachelors in Mechanical Engineering
